Step-by-step explanation:
By applying cosine rule in the triangle ABC,
BC² = AC² + AB² - 2(AC)(AB)cosA
5² = 3² + 7²- 2(3)(7)cosA
25 = 9 + 49 - 42cos(A)
25 = 58 - 42cos(A)
cos(A) = ![\frac{33}{42}](https://tex.z-dn.net/?f=%5Cfrac%7B33%7D%7B42%7D)
A = ![\text{cos}^{-1}\frac{11}{14}](https://tex.z-dn.net/?f=%5Ctext%7Bcos%7D%5E%7B-1%7D%5Cfrac%7B11%7D%7B14%7D)
A = 38.21°
A ≈ 38°
